Anti-surge control of a centrifugal compressor involves modulating recycle or blow-off valve(s) to prevent flow reversal that occur in this type of compressors when operating below certain flow rate and above certain compression level. There are two main control schemes involved in controlling a stand-alone compressor - surge control, performance control. When it is a network of parallel, serial or parallel/serial compressors involved, the issue becomes more complex. The type of drive used can make it still more complex. There are many vendors offering systems and packages for compressor control. If it is a new installation involving GE turbines and their compressors, the complete control system will be implemented in Mark VI or Mark VIe Speedtronic control. If it is an upgrade you are considering, try vendors such as CCC, Triconex etc. Some DCS vendors offer configurations that can be implemented in their regular controllers. However, from experience, their performance is not as good as that of the dedicated control systems.

If you are interested in some literature on compressor control, there are many available on-line or in references such as the Instrument Engineers' Handbook (Edited by B G Liptak).
